How to install Oculus Quest 2 firmware via ADB Sideload

The Oculus Quest 2 is a VR headset from Meta that supports the Android OS, allowing you to make tweaks to your VR. As it is based on the open-source OS, it’ll automatically translate to your ability to welcome various custom binaries and try useful tweaks.

One of them is to install Oculus Quest 2 firmware through ADB Sideload. Sometimes, it takes time for the new update to arrive, which is why you may have to manually install firmware. Further, sometimes the update might be buggy and you may have to downgrade to a previous version, which again requires you to install firmware that was present previously.

This is where this guide will come in handy. In this guide, you will get to know how to install Oculus Quest 2 firmware via ADB Sideload.

How to install Oculus Quest 2 firmware via ADB Sideload

Oculus Quest 2 firmware

Step 1: Install Android SDK

First, you should install the Android SDK Platform tools on your PC. This is the official ADB and Fastboot binary offered by Google. Download it and extract it to a convenient location on your PC. Doing this will give you the platform-tools folder that you’ll be using throughout this guide.

Step 2: Download the Oculus Quest 2 firmware

  • Now, you need to download the desired Oculus Quest 2 firmware –
  • Oculus Quest 2 firmware version 43 – g2_ptc_37314400736000000.zip
  • Oculus Quest 2 firmware version 50 – g2_ptc_50163300179900150.zip
  • Once downloaded, you should transfer it to the platform-tools folder present on your PC
  • Further, rename it to rom.zip, which will make it easier to type in the command window

Step 3: Boot Oculus Quest 2 to ADB Sideload Mode

  • Start by powering off your Oculus Quest 2
  • After that, press and hold the Volume Down + Power buttons simultaneously for a few seconds
  • Your VR headset will boot to the Recovery Mode
  • Use the Volume keys for highlighting ADB Sideload and then press the Power key to confirm it
  • Your VR is sideload-ready
  • Connect it to the PC using a cable

Step 4: Install firmware through ADB Sideload

  • Ensure that the firmware has been renamed to rom.zip and present inside the platform-tools folder
  • Now, go to the platform-tools folder and then type CMD in the address bar before hitting Enter to launch the command Prompt
  • Type the following command in the CMD window for sideloading the firmware –
adb sideload rom.zip
  • The installation process will begin and it could take a few minutes
  • Once it is done, you should boot your VR to the newly installed firmware using the Power button
